How much do business development consultant j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 8, 2026, the average yearly pay for business development consultant in the United States is $60,663.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$46,500.00 and $65,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by Business Development Consultants when entering new markets, and how can they be addressed?

Business Development Consultants often encounter challenges such as unfamiliar market dynamics, cultural differences, and identifying the right local partners when expanding into new regions. To address these, consultants typically conduct thorough market research, leverage local industry networks, and collaborate closely with cross-functional teams such as marketing and legal. Building relationships and adapting strategies to fit regional preferences are key to overcoming these obstacles and ensuring successful market entry.

What Is a Business Development Consultant?

As a business development consultant, you provide advice and analytical services to an organization or company, particularly new businesses in need of a solid operational foundation. You analyze and assess current (or proposed) business practices and provide insight into how to change policies and strategies to improve efficiency, marketing, or sales opportunities. You help new or struggling businesses develop solid strategies based on data-driven research and proven best practices.

What is the difference between Business Development Consultant vs Sales Executive?

AspectBusiness Development ConsultantSales Executive
Primary FocusIdentifying growth opportunities, strategic partnerships, market expansionClosing sales, meeting sales targets, client acquisition
Required SkillsMarket research, strategic planning, communicationPersuasion, negotiation, product knowledge
Work EnvironmentConsulting firms, corporate strategy teamsSales departments, retail or B2B sales settings
Common CertificationsBusiness or marketing degrees, strategic planning certificationsSales certifications, product-specific training

While both roles aim to drive company growth, Business Development Consultants focus on strategic opportunities and partnerships, whereas Sales Executives concentrate on closing deals and achieving sales targets. Understanding these differences helps in choosing the right career path or hiring the appropriate professional.

What are Business Development Consultants?

Business Development Consultants are professionals who help organizations grow by identifying new business opportunities, building relationships with potential clients, and developing strategies to increase sales and market presence. They analyze market trends, assess the company’s strengths and weaknesses, and recommend actionable plans for expansion. Their work often involves networking, negotiating deals, and collaborating with other departments to drive company growth. Business Development Consultants can work across various industries, providing tailored guidance based on the specific needs of each business.

Company Description

Headquartered in Summit, New Jersey, Simplicity Financial Marketing Group Holdings (“Simplicity Group”) is a financial holding company in the independent financial services sector that specializes in the distribution of retirement and financial planning solutions. Simplicity Group and its wholly-owned Broker-Dealer, partners with insurance and investment professionals to help provide consumers with guaranteed income and life insurance products, wealth accumulation strategies, disability, and long-term care protection in support of a holistic financial strategy.
Through its vast distribution network of insurance, wealth, and institutional channels, Simplicity Group has assisted with the placement of more than $10 billion of insurance assets and has $10 billion of assets under management and advisement as of Q4 2024. Simplicity Group is a fast-growing business, focused on organic growth initiatives to help its distribution partners expand their businesses. Simplicity Group has over 1,200 employees and 90 operating subsidiaries. Simplicity Group is owned by two of the leading San Francisco-based financial and tech-enabled services private equity firms and by its operating Partners, who help drive the company’s day-to-day business.
